As Vice President and Chief Financial Officer of the Government Sector at Conduent, Michael Deckelman plays a pivotal role in steering the financial strategy and operational excellence of a robust $1.3 billion business unit. His extensive expertise in financial management encompasses a wide range of responsibilities, including P&L oversight, capital expenditure planning, and cash collection forecasting. Michael's strategic acumen is evident in his ability to conduct comprehensive financial planning and analysis, ensuring that Conduent's government services are not only profitable but also aligned with the evolving needs of state, federal, and local clients.
Michael is particularly adept at pricing new business contracts and renewals, leveraging his deep understanding of market dynamics and competitive positioning to develop effective pricing strategies that drive revenue growth.
